Understanding Cutting Fluids and Their Importance in Industry

Cutting fluids play a crucial role in industrial machining processes. They reduce friction and heat during operations. This helps improve tool life and surface finish quality. According to a recent industry report, proper use of cutting fluids can increase tool life by up to 50%. This can lead to significant cost savings. Machine operators need to understand the properties of cutting fluids and their impact on efficiency.

Many industries still struggle with selecting the right cutting fluid. Factors such as material compatibility and environmental concerns complicate decisions. A survey revealed that over 30% of manufacturers are unhappy with their current cutting fluid choice. Issues like foaming, odor, and cooling efficiency often surface. These problems highlight the need for better education and support in fluid selection.

Monitoring and maintaining cutting fluids is essential for optimal performance. Regular testing can identify contamination and degradation. Research indicates that up to 25% of cutting fluids are disposed of prematurely. This not only wastes resources but can impact production efficiency. Companies must establish protocols to regularly assess fluid conditions. Educating the workforce on these practices is equally important. Making informed decisions can enhance productivity and sustainability in the industry.

Types of Cutting Fluid Filter Papers Available in the Market

2026 Best Cutting Fluid Filter Paper Options for Industry?

Cutting fluid filter paper plays a vital role in industries using metal cutting. The market offers various types of cutting fluid filter papers designed for specific applications. Understanding these options can lead to better decisions and improved efficiency.

One popular type is synthetic filter paper. This paper excels in lubrication and helps reduce metal friction. According to a recent report by the Manufacturing Technology Association, synthetic papers can enhance cutting performance by twenty to thirty percent. Another option is cellulose filter paper. This type is made from natural fibers and is effective for coarse filtration. Companies often prefer cellulose for its affordability.

Tips: Always consider your machine's requirements before choosing a filter paper. Different machines may demand different filtration levels. Check compatibility to avoid inefficiencies.

There's also the option of advanced nanofiber filter papers. These papers provide exceptional filtration, capturing smaller particles effectively. However, they tend to be pricier and may not suit all budgets. It’s essential to weigh the cost against the potential benefits. A detailed analysis of your operational needs can guide this decision.

Mistakes happen. Choosing the wrong filter paper might result in machine downtime or inefficient fluid usage. Conduct thorough assessments to ensure that the selected filter paper aligns with your needs.

Key Factors Influencing the Selection of Cutting Fluid Filter Paper

Choosing the right cutting fluid filter paper is crucial for industrial applications. Several key factors influence this decision. First, the filtration efficiency must meet specific needs. A higher efficiency can improve overall machine performance. However, cost considerations may limit options. It's important to strike a balance.


Another factor is the paper's compatibility with various cutting fluids. Different fluids require specific paper types to prevent clogging. This can lead to machine downtime, which affects productivity. Each operation may need unique solutions. Testing various papers can provide valuable insights.


Tips: When selecting a filter paper, always test it in small batches first. This can help you evaluate how it performs with your specific fluid. Also, consider the longevity of the paper. Some options wear out faster than others, impacting your budget and workflow. Frequent changes can also disrupt operations. Be mindful of these aspects to make informed choices.

Optimizing Cutting Fluid Efficiency with Industrial Non-Woven Filter Paper: A Comprehensive Guide

Optimizing cutting fluid efficiency is critical in modern manufacturing processes, where precision and productivity go hand in hand. One effective approach to enhance fluid performance is the use of industrial non-woven filter paper. This specialized filtration solution effectively removes metal particles, iron sludge, and other contaminants from cutting fluids, emulsions, grinding fluids, drawing oils, rolling oils, coolants, and cleaning fluids. According to industry reports, the cleanliness of cutting fluids can significantly impact tool life and machining accuracy, with up to a 30% improvement in efficiency reported when using quality filtration systems.

Non-woven filter paper offers superior filtration capabilities compared to traditional methods. Its structure allows for high dirt-holding capacity and excellent flow rates, ensuring that the cutting fluid remains clean and effective throughout its lifecycle. By maintaining optimal fluid cleanliness, manufacturers can reduce downtime and rework, which ultimately leads to increased productivity and cost savings. Furthermore, studies have shown that maintaining clean fluids can lead to reductions in machine wear by up to 25%, further supporting the investment in quality filtration systems.

Incorporating non-woven filter paper into your machining operations not only addresses the immediate concerns of contamination but also aligns with sustainability practices. With increasing regulatory emphasis on environmental protection and waste reduction, using effective filtration systems helps in minimizing fluid disposal costs and environmental impact. As manufacturers aim for leaner operations, the importance of optimizing cutting fluid efficiency through advanced filtration technologies becomes more apparent.
